  1. Jimmy Herring (born January 22, 1962) is an American guitarist, known as the lead guitarist for the band Widespread Panic since 2006. He is a founding member of Aquarium Rescue Unit and Jazz Is Dead and has played with The Allman Brothers Band , Project Z , Derek Trucks Band , Phil Lesh and Friends , and The Dead .

  4. Lifeboat is an album by guitarist Jimmy Herring. His first release as a leader, it was recorded in Georgia, United States, and was issued by Abstract Logix in 2008. On the album, Herring is joined by keyboardist and flutist Kofi Burbridge, bassist Oteil Burbridge, and drummer Jeff Sipe, along with guest musicians Greg Osby (saxophone ...
